His email is info@juanphotos.com - definitely check him out.

 

I have the Gold package and I inquired of this as well. You can either have the photog at ERC do the ceremony and use Juan after, or not use it... it's up to you. It's included so I'm pushing to put that hour somewhere else. However, with the amount I'm saving w/Juan it really isn't bad to even skip their services.

 

Juan is an outside vendor so it's a completely different thing than what you'd pay the Excellence.

I've just emailed Juan also to see what his costs are an option.  I just feel my 1 hour photographer may not be enough time for capturing important memories but most importantly only 24 prints are included and it's around $200 for an additional 12.  That's so mega expensive.

 

For lights, I've purchased some table lights which run off batteries.  You can also purchase rope lights from Ebay  up 5 mtrs which work out considerably cheaper than hiring them.
